Learn How to Back Rank Mate: Chess Endgame Pattern
This chess endgame puzzle is a classic back rank mate pattern, where the enemy king is trapped by its own pawns and a rook invasion becomes decisive. Even though Black is materially ahead, White’s active rook and open files create a tactical shot that overrides the static evaluation. In classical chess, these positions reward calculation over material counting, especially when the king has no luft and the back rank is vulnerable.
